PSG shocked the entire football public after they were defeated by Monaco with a score of 3: 0. No one could have predicted this outcome, but it seems that the Pochettino team has not yet recovered from the shocking relegation by Real Madrid, and it will take time to return to reality.
It was Pochettino who talked after the match with Monaco and gave his impressions "It's difficult to talk. I think that we started the game in the worst way possible. It's not acceptable to start like this and I think that's the main reason for the defeat.
After that we weren't in the game. I think in the first half we deserved to concede more. We started better in the second half and we showed some spirit. But we need to talk about the spirit in the first half because the team can't show that."

At this point came the International break.
The players will head to their national teams. Maybe this break will help the PSG players forget about their bad results, and come back stronger than before. In any case, Pochettino is in a difficult situation together with the team "The international break? The break is important, they will be on international duty.
It's a shame that we can't be with the players for 10 days but I hope they come back fresh and focused to finish the season in the best way. The league? It's always important to win the next game and now we need to think a lot about how to prepare for the game.
It's going to be tough because the players are away for two weeks but we need to adapt to the situation" Although the adventure in the Champions League is over, PSG will have a motive to win the league and have a good chance of doing so.
Many also mention that Pochettino is packing his bags and that he intends to move to Manchester and be the coach of Manchester United. For now, these are speculations, and we’ll see if there’s any truth in that
